We regularly get access notifications from our subscription agent -
Swets - with the details required to activate / register new e-journal
subscriptions. However, when we go through the (often detailed and
complex) instructions, we discover the access is only available for a
single user at either one IP address or with a single user username and
password. We waste quite a bit of time discovering this and it is very
frustrating. Swets do not often supply advice on whether it is a single
user access or not. I suspect that they don't get this information from
publishers / access providers although I am currently waiting for more
information on the process. Clearly the access is often completely
useless to academic institutions if it is.
Has anyone found a way around this? We can find out whether e-access is
free with a print subscription but this is often offered as campus wide
access anyway. We could also stop processing access notifications which
are password authenticated rather than Athens or IP authenticated but
then also providers do make passwords available for campus wide use.
I would be interested to hear if anyone has found a solution to this
problem or if it is something that staff activating e-journal access,
accept.
